Xcelon Xi3 — 3-channel mix expander for Boredbrain's Xcelon Mixer
Need even more channels for your Xcelon mixer? Fret not, the solution is right here — the Xi3 expander from Boredbrain adds three additional stereo (or six mono) channels to their mixer system. Each channel gets volume control with CV, dual FX sends, LED indicators, and mix bus routing. It easily connects to your Xcelon mixer via a ribbon cable in the back, where you will also find configurable jumpers to switch your channels between stereo or dual-mono mode.
Like its bigger siblings, the Xi3 includes pre- and post-fader direct outputs for multitrack recording or other routing shenanigans. It's great for handling FX returns, submixes, or any sources that need to stay in the mix but don't require constant tweaking.
Features:
- Expander for the Xcelon Mixer (uses one of two expansion ports)
- Three stereo channels with volume CV and LED indicators
- Dual FX sends (post-fader) per channel
- A/B mix bus routing switches
- Configurable stereo/dual-mono operation via rear jumpers
- Pre- and post-fader direct outputs for multitrack recording
- Compatible with IO, TRS, DB25, and Cue output modules
Note: Unlike the main Xcelon mixer channels, FX1 and FX2 sends are manual only and do not have their own CV inputs.
